First/Last Reopened Date Custom Field

This page is about JEP Cloud. Using Jira On-Prem? Click the On-Prem button above.

The Reopening Date custom field holds the date when the issue's resolution field changes from a value to EMPTY. These custom fields allow teams to keep track of the reopening history of issues. The First Reopened Date signifies when an issue was first reopened, while the Last Reopened Date indicates the most recent reopening date. This information enables teams to identify recurring issues or areas that require additional attention.

To create a First/Last Reopened User Custom Field, follow these steps:

  1. Navigate to Apps > Enhancer Plugin for Jira > Custom Field Configuration.

  2. Click the Add New JEP Custom Field button.

  3. Click the Date tab on the left-hand side of the dialogue. 

  4. Select Reopened Date, then click Add custom field.

  5. Fill in the dialog box:

    • Create a name for the custom field.

    • Specify First or Last as the issue can be reopened multiple times. If first is selected, the calculation will be done according to the first occurrence of selected status(es). Otherwise, the last one will be calculated.

  6. Click the Save custom field button to create the custom field. The custom field will now appear in the issue view:

Once created, the Reopened Date Custom Field can be used for sorting and searching in the issue navigator, allowing you to filter and find issues based on the reopened date.

Remember to add this custom field to the appropriate screens so that it can be visible and accessible when working with issues. If you don’t know how, check out the Jira documentation.

It's important to note that for new or updated issues after creating this custom field, the custom field values will automatically update correctly. However, for existing issues, it's necessary to regenerate the issue in order to see the correct values associated with the Reopened Date Custom Field.
